The 20G11BD1K4AN4NNNNN is a high-power PowerFlex 755 AC drive designed for large industrial motor-control applications.
It belongs to the PowerFlex 750-Series, specifically the PowerFlex 755 product family. This configuration is intended for large three-phase AC motors used in demanding industrial environments where high current capacity, controlled acceleration, variable-speed operation and advanced motor control are required.
The model is configured for a 480 VAC, three-phase power system and has a rated current of approximately 1,420 A. Its power ratings are approximately 1,350 HP Light Duty, 1,250 HP Normal Duty and 1,000 HP Heavy Duty.
This is a very large industrial drive rather than a compact general-purpose VFD. It is intended for major process equipment such as large pumps, fans, conveyors, blowers, mining machinery, cement equipment, material-handling systems and other high-power rotating machinery.
The model uses an air-cooled architecture and belongs to the large-frame packaged-drive category. The associated configuration uses an AC input with precharge and does not include dynamic braking.
The model is also a discontinued configuration, with a direct replacement configuration identified as 20G11BD1K4JN4NNNNN. When replacing an existing unit, the complete catalog number and all electrical, mechanical and control characteristics should be checked rather than selecting a replacement based only on horsepower.

The most important electrical specification of this model is its approximately 1,420 A output-current capability.
This places the unit in the very-high-power category.
The drive is designed around a 480 VAC three-phase industrial power system.
At this power level, the electrical installation is considerably different from the installation of a small wall-mounted VFD.
Large incoming conductors, appropriately rated protection, grounding, cable routing, ventilation and maintenance access all become major engineering considerations.
The model has different ratings according to application duty.
| Duty | Rating | Approximate kW | Typical Application |
|---|---|---|---|
| Light Duty | 1,350 HP | Approx. 1,007 kW | Moderate overload requirement |
| Normal Duty | 1,250 HP | Approx. 933 kW | General industrial operation |
| Heavy Duty | 1,000 HP | Approx. 746 kW | More demanding overload conditions |
The three horsepower figures should not be interpreted as three separate output ratings that can be used simultaneously.
They represent different operating-duty classifications.
The correct rating should be selected according to the actual motor current, load profile, overload requirement, acceleration characteristics and mechanical application.
The Light Duty rating of approximately 1,350 HP is suitable for applications where the motor load is comparatively moderate and the overload requirement is less demanding.
Typical examples may include large fans or certain large pump applications where the operating load remains relatively stable.
The Normal Duty rating of approximately 1,250 HP represents a general industrial operating condition.
This can be appropriate for many continuous-duty industrial applications where the motor operates under relatively stable loading conditions.
The Heavy Duty rating of approximately 1,000 HP is particularly important for applications where the motor must handle more demanding loading conditions.

The 20G11BD1K4AN4NNNNN is a high-capacity industrial variable-frequency drive designed to control large AC motors.
The basic purpose of a VFD is to regulate the electrical power supplied to an AC motor.
Instead of operating a motor continuously at a fixed speed, the drive can change motor speed according to process requirements.
This can provide considerably greater control over industrial equipment.
For example, a large pump does not always need to run at maximum speed.
A large fan may need different airflow levels during different production conditions.
A conveyor may need to accelerate slowly and operate at different speeds.
A blower may need to maintain a particular process pressure.
A large process machine may need controlled torque during starting and operation.
The drive provides the electrical control platform required for these applications.

Large industrial motors can have enormous rotating inertia.
Applying full voltage immediately can create considerable electrical and mechanical stress.
The drive can control acceleration.
Instead of allowing the motor to reach operating speed abruptly, the drive can use a programmed acceleration profile.

The drive can provide energy-saving opportunities in applications where motor speed can be reduced according to actual process demand.
This is especially relevant to centrifugal pumps and fans.
For example, a pump that does not require maximum flow can operate at reduced speed.
A fan that does not need maximum airflow can also operate below full speed.
Potential benefits include:
Actual savings depend heavily on the equipment and operating profile.
A VFD should therefore be viewed as an important energy-management tool rather than as a guarantee of a particular percentage of energy savings.

The 20G11BD1K4AN4NNNNN uses an air-cooled architecture.
At this power level, thermal management is extremely important.
The installation must provide sufficient airflow to remove the heat generated during operation.
Important areas include:
If ventilation is restricted, internal temperature can rise.
For this reason, the cooling system should be included in the preventive-maintenance program.

The following models are useful for comparison within the high-power PowerFlex 755 range.
| No. | Model | Voltage | Current | LD Rating | ND Rating | HD Rating | Frame | Cooling |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| 20G11BD800AN0NNNNN | 480 VAC | 800 A | 800 HP | 700 HP | 600 HP | 9 | Air |
| 2 | 20G11BD1K2AN0NNNNN | 480 VAC | 1,135 A | 1,100 HP | 1,000 HP | 800 HP | 9 | Air |
| 3 | 20G11BD1K3AN0NNNNN | 480 VAC | 1,365 A | 1,250 HP | 1,100 HP | 900 HP | 9 | Air |
| 4 | 20G11BD1K5AN0NNNNN | 480 VAC | 1,525 A | 1,500 HP | 1,350 HP | 1,100 HP | 10 | Air |
| 5 | 20G11BD2K0AN0NNNNN | 480 VAC | 2,070 A | 2,000 HP | 1,750 HP | 1,650 HP | 10 | Air |
These models provide useful reference points around the target 1,420 A configuration.
The 1K3 version is a lower-current alternative.
The 1K5 version is a higher-current alternative.
The 2K0 version is suitable for applications requiring substantially more capacity.

Air-cooled equipment is particularly sensitive to blocked ventilation.
Dust accumulation can restrict airflow and increase operating temperature.
Routine cleaning and inspection can therefore be important for long-term reliability.
